Abstract

The fabrication of micropatterned TiO2 films on deep UV patterned self-assembled monolayers (SAMs) of phenylsiloxane is described. The patterned SAM was immersed in an acidic, aqueous TiF62- solution to directly deposit crystalline TiO2 (anatase) onto both hydrophobic (masked) and hydrophilic (irradiated) surface regions without the need for postdeposition heat curing. Subsequent sonication selectively removed weakly bound TiO2 present in the hydrophobic regions, resulting in a micropatterned TiO2 thin film.
